Transaction fe127faab3b4b0c8db3d69b168cf7b85ab17d38bcc388207dd0c029371997fa8

block
f3842f28bf16d1adb8cfc0a2f0a07598d2b43465df33dfde43dad19ae5a58589

1 Input

25 Outputs